Algebra Terms
| Term | Definition |
|---|---|
| algebraic expression term | has at least one variable and one operation either a single number or variable, or numbers and variables multiplied together. Terms are usually separated by addition and subtraction signs. |
| variable | a letter that represents an unknown value (varies); can use any letter |
| coefficient | the number part of a term with variables |
| constant | a term without a variable; numbers |
| like terms | Two or more terms with the same variable or exponent |
| sum | the answer to a addition problem |
| difference | the answer to a subtraction problems |
| product | the answer to a multiplication problem |
| quotient | the answer to a division problem |
| fewer than/less than | subtraction |
| how much more | subtraction |
| percent or fraction of | multiply |
| each | divide |
| than | reverse the expression |
| commutative property | the ORDER in which numbers are added or multiplied does not change the answer |
| associative property | the way in which numbers are GROUPED when added or multiplied does not change the answer |
| identity property of multiplication | the product of any factor & 1 is the same as the factor |

| Identity Property of Addition | x + 0 = x |
| Identity Property of Multiplication | 6(1) = 6 |
| Multiplicative Inverse Property | 4 x ¼ = 1 |
| Additive Inverse Property | -5 + 5 = 0 |
| Distributive Property | 4(x + 3) = 4x + 12 |
| Distributive Property | 16 + 40 = 8(2 + 5) |
